Delta Sales Yard, It’s a Family Affair
Delta, Colo.

On a recent dreary, rainy Thursday afternoon, Delta Sales Yard is a virtual bee hive of activity. In addition to the regular Thursday sale of consigned cattle, sheep and goats, owners Dan and Holly Varner are auctioning Hidden Valley Ranch and Cattle Company’s premium yearling, and two year old Angus bulls for Doug and Evelyn Frazier.
This family works together like a well oiled machine. Holly and long time employee Lisa Stroud are in the office keeping everything running smoothly while Dan and son Devin man the auctioneers block for the regular Thursday sale. Ashley Varner, Devins’ wife, mans the internet sales during the bidding. Delta native Judy Reed, keeps track of buyers and their purchases. For the special bull sale today Dan and Devin will be the ring men and local auctioneer Roy Nelson will call the auction.
Behind the scenes are the pen riders and hands that keep the cattle coming through the ring quiet and calm and in the correct order. The experienced help is the key to presenting the bulls at their best, allowing buyers to see their conformation and disposition.
This is a sales yard with a long history. The Varner Family entered the picture about twelve years ago. Holly Varner is Delta County born and raised. Dan’s family moved from Minnesota to Cedaredge when he was fourteen. Both their families have made a living raising cattle in the Cedaredge area.
As a young married couple, Dan and Holly moved to Minnesota to raise registered Simmental cattle. Before moving, they tried to buy the Delta Sales Yard from owners Mike and Linda Lane. The sale did not happen and they moved out of state in 1989. In 1995, Dan had major surgery on his back and was told by his doctors no more bucking hay or shoveling grain. That order was going to put him out of raising cattle.
